Le Nettoyant is a soft foam-type cleanser used on the entire face in the morning and evening. Even a small amount creates rich foam that adheres to the skin to wash it off, and it finishes lightly without skin tightness after rinsing. It has little burden for daily use and can be comfortably adapted to various skin types.
